Muslim Massacre, a video game by Brisbane-based Sigvatr, has been blasted worldwide for being culturally insensitive.

Muslim Massacre is promoted as taking place after the US "declares war" on the religion of Islam and encourages players to wipe out followers.

The targets appear as bearded men wearing normal clothes or characters in black outfits with facemasks. Later levels include suicide bombers and a "boss" opponent resembling Osama Bin Laden.

Mr Mohammed Shafiq, chief executive of the UK Muslim youth organisation the Ramadhan Foundation, said the game was unacceptable, tasteless and deeply offensive.

Those who have played Muslim Massacre provided mixed feedback to Mr Vaughn [Sigvatr].

"I think it’s brave, because it’s the kind of satire that many people will misunderstand, especially in America and in Islamic countries," said a comment posted on Mr Vaughn's website.

EA has announced that the long-awaited Sims 3 will be launched on February 20, 2009.

In a news conference at Europe's biggest video games fair in Leipzig, EA said the new version of The Sims would allow players greater control over the personality of the characters whose lives they control.

EA is jostling for top spot in the global gaming industry with Activision Blizzard, and has recently started negotiations with Grand Theft Auto publisher Take-Two after EA failed in a hostile takeover bid.

Upcoming horror shooter Project Origin has undergone a name change, taking back the name of its predecessor, F.E.A.R.

Developer Monolith, and its parent company Warner Bros, reacquired the rights to the F.E.A.R. name from the first game's publisher Sierra. The title will now be known as F.E.A.R. 2: Project Origin.

Vivendi Universal Games, the parent organization of Sierra, merged with Activision [in 2008] to become the largest third-party publisher in the world. VUG's crown jewel, of course, is Blizzard, the studio responsible for World of Warcraft, StarCraft II, and Diablo. Sierra's lineup was examined, and most of its games were recently dropped. Indeed, Sierra's future is in doubt.

Sensing an opportunity, Warner Bros. and Monolith struck, and they are announcing today that they have acquired the F.E.A.R. name, meaning that the creator of F.E.A.R. once again has access to the name.

- IGN

F.E.A.R. 2 has also been given an official release date, and is now headed for a February 10, 2009 launch.

The game will sell for the PlayStation 3, the Xbox 360 and the PC.

The eagerly anticipated Spore hits stores in Australia today.

"You are given this God-like power," Wright told AFP in a recent interview in California. "You can create ecosystems, biospheres ... We try to make it real science."

Players start as microscopic life forms competing for survival in primordial ooze and work their way onto land, where they evolve into creatures that build civilisations and rocket into space.

"It is still probably the most interesting question for scientists and five-year-olds: What is life?" Wright said

"We are hoping to build a community as big as that of the Sims," Wright said during a Paris stopover this week ahead of the launch of the game by Electronic Arts

Israeli scientists are taking digital photos of the 2000-year-old Dead Sea scrolls to put online for the world to see.

Israel Antiquities Authority, the custodian of the scrolls that shed light on the life of Jews and early Christians at the time of Jesus, said on Wednesday it would take more than two years to complete the project.

A team of specialists has taken 4000 pictures of some 9000 fragments that make up the scrolls, which number 900 in total.
